Ir para o conteúdo

Problemas Conhecidos do Cloud Studio

Introdução

Esta página documenta problemas conhecidos que foram identificados com Harmony Cloud Studio. Para problemas conhecidos que foram identificados com outros aplicativos Harmony, consulte Problemas conhecidos.

Em Geral

  • A colagem entre projetos não funciona no Firefox

    • Resumo: Colar componentes entre projetos não é atualmente funcional usando o navegador Firefox.

    • Informações Adicionais: Após copiar um componente, tentar colá-lo em outro projeto não resultará na cópia do componente.

    • Solução alternativa: Use o navegador Chrome ou Safari (somente macOS ) para colar componentes entre projetos.

  • Novos usuários de avaliação talvez não consigam acessar o Cloud Studio imediatamente após o registro

    • Resumo: Quando um novo usuário de avaliação faz login no Portal Harmony pela primeira vez imediatamente após se registrar no Harmony, ele poderá ver o Design Studio exibido como um ficha de aplicativo. Quando clicado, nada acontece.

    • Informações Adicionais: Este problema é limitado a novos usuários de avaliação; novos usuários que se registram para ingressar em uma organização Harmony existente não são afetados.

    • Solução alternativa: Para evitar esse problema, aguarde alguns minutos após o registro para fazer login. Se você já encontrou esse problema, saia do Portal Harmony e faça login novamente. O ficha do aplicativo Cloud Studio deve ser exibido. Clique no ficha para acessar o Cloud Studio.

Conectores

  • Box: Aviso de subelementos extras ao criar links da web com a atividade Criar

    • Resumo: Este aviso aparece no log ao criar um link da web.

    • Informações Adicionais: Após executar uma operação para criar um link da web, o log mostra avisos de subelementos extras.

  • As atividades do conector de banco de dados poderão falhar se o nome da tabela contiver um +

    • Resumo: Se um nome de tabela em uma instrução como select * from City+ contém um +, a atividade falha.

    • Informações Adicionais: O caractere + é um caractere reservado em SQL.

    • Solução alternativa: Coloque o nome da tabela entre colchetes, [select * from City+].

  • HTTP: a nova tentativa não recupera dos erros 500, 502, 503 ou 504

    • Resumo: Quando a opção Repetir é selecionada em uma Conexão HTTP e ao usar Agentes Privados 10.30 a 10.33, a atividade HTTP não se recupera dos erros 500, 502, 503 ou 504 e um código de erro é retornado.

    • Solução alternativa: Atualize para o Agente Privado versão 10.34 ou posterior ou adicione manualmente RecoverableStatusCode=500,502,503,504 para o arquivo de configuração do Agente Privado.

  • Magento: valores de campo para created_at e updated_at carimbos de data/hora não são atualizados com entradas manuais

    • Resumo: Ambos os created_at e updated_at campos são fornecidos pela API Magento. Esses carimbos de data/hora não podem ser editados pelo usuário. Quaisquer valores inseridos para esses carimbos de data/hora serão ignorados.
  • Magento: Filtrar uma pesquisa em alguns campos não está funcionando

    • Resumo: Ao especificar parâmetros de filtro na solicitação de uma atividade Magento Search, alguns campos não funcionam mesmo quando correspondem exatamente aos nomes dos campos especificados na documentação da API Magento.

    • Informações Adicionais: A operação falha e a mensagem de resposta indica um nome de atributo inválido.

    • Solução alternativa: Use os logs do navegador para determinar qual nome de campo é esperado pelo conector. Por exemplo, enquanto a API Magento especifica um id campo, o conector Magento espera que o nome do campo fornecido na solicitação seja entity_id. Em um navegador Chrome, os registros do navegador podem ser acessados nas ferramentas para desenvolvedores do Google Chrome na aba Rede.

  • Microsoft Azure ESB: o registro detalhado gera entradas excessivas

    • Resumo: Ao usar o agente versão 10.87/11.25 ou anterior com registro detalhado habilitado para o conector Microsoft Azure ESB, um número excessivo de INFO logs são gerados em um curto período de tempo, levando a problemas de espaço em disco como resultado do tamanho do catalina.out arquivo.

    • Solução alternativa: Atualize para a versão 11.26 ou posterior do agente.

  • Microsoft Teams: o teste de uma consultar em uma atividade de Lista de Canais do Microsoft Teams falha se o nome de uma equipe contiver espaços

    • Resumo: O teste de uma consultar na etapa 2 de uma atividade Listar canais do Microsoft Teams falhará com um erro Consulta inválida se o nome da equipe do Microsoft Teams contiver espaços.

    • Informações Adicionais: O problema está limitado ao teste da consultar. A configuração da atividade ainda pode ser concluída. Em tempo de execução, a operação retornará os detalhes esperados do canal.

  • SAP: a implantação de operações SAP inválidas é permitida

    • Resumo: Operações que contêm mais de uma atividade SAP, ou que contêm uma atividade SAP e uma atividade NetSuite, Salesforce ou SOAP, parecem ser válidas e podem ser implantadas sem erros.

    • Informações Adicionais: A operação falhará em tempo de execução.

    • Solução alternativa: Siga um padrão de operação válido e não use mais de uma atividade SAP, NetSuite, Salesforce ou SOAP na mesma operação. Se estiver usando uma atividade SAP como origem, use apenas o Padrão de transformação. Se estiver usando uma atividade SAP como destino, use o Padrão de Transformação, o Padrão de Arquivo de Dois Destinos (apenas como o primeiro destino) ou o Padrão de Duas Transformações, conforme aplicável. Consulte Validade da Operação Para maiores informações.

  • NetSuite: Agente não retorna dados corretos para a atividade de Pesquisa

    • Resumo: Ao usar o agente versão 10.87 / 11.25 ou anterior e um NetSuite Search está usando o objeto CustomRecord e um objeto Expanded ou Avançado pesquisa, um campo extra chamado CustomRecord debaixo de searchRow nó é retornado. Como resultado, os dados não são retornados e a operação retorna um Success with Warning status.

    • Solução alternativa: Atualize para a versão 11.26 ou posterior do agente.

  • ServiceNow: os campos DateTime usam o tipo de dados errado no esquema de resposta gerado por uma atividade de consulta do ServiceNow

    • Resumo: Durante a configuração de uma atividade de consulta do ServiceNow, no esquema gerado na etapa 3, um campo DateTime que retorna um valor (um DateTime ou nulo) usa uma string 'dateTime' em vez do valor.

    • Solução alternativa: Na transformação, espelhe o esquema, edite-o e altere o tipo de dados de qualquer campo 'dateTime' para uma string.

  • ServiceNow: operações com atividades de criação ou atualização do ServiceNow usando dados DateTime formatados incorretamente não conseguem gravar o registro

    • Resumo: Operações que usam um ServiceNow Create ou Atualizar atividade para tentar gravar dados DateTime formatados incorretamente reportará sucesso com um erro, mas não conseguirá criar ou atualizar o registro.

    • Informações Adicionais: A mensagem de erro retornada não informa o formato de data errado como causa.

Transformações

  • Valores incorretos para long tipo de dados

    • Resumo: Valores e tipos de dados podem mudar na saída.

    • Informações Adicionais: Campos com tipos de dados longos podem não exibir o valor original na saída.

  • Usar um esquema de origem simples em transformações pode retornar um campo mapeado em branco

    • Resumo: Em determinadas circunstâncias, ao usar um esquema de origem simples, os campos de destino não são mapeados corretamente, o que faz com que fiquem em branco.

    • Informações Adicionais: Isso não ocorre com esquemas espelhados ou esquemas JSON.

    • Solução alternativa: Adicione um script no início da operação que desative transformações de streaming definindo $jitterbit.transformation.auto_streaming = false;.

  • Uma visualização da transformação resultará em um erro genérico ao usar um arquivo de amostra inválido

    • Resumo: Ao carregar um arquivo de amostra para usar na visualização da transformação, se o arquivo estiver em um formato inválido, a mensagem de erro indicará "sampleDataLoadFailure".

    • Informações adicionais: Possíveis causas de um formato inválido incluem um arquivo CSV sem o cabeçalho, um arquivo JSON sem uma aspa de fechamento, um arquivo XML sem uma tag de fechamento, etc.